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: Chrysler sebring, dodge avenger, or mitsubishi eclispe driver and passenger door handles break off while trying to enter the vehicle. i have had to replace my passenger door handle once and now the driver side has broken and needs to be replaced. the dealer told me they are on back order. why? because they break all of the time. i see vehicles riding down the road with new handles on both sides of the car. what if i were being chased and needed to get into my car to stop someone from attacking me and the handle broke off in my hand. what if i were then raped or worse someone found me dead all because i could not get into my car. someone needs to look into the defect of these door handles. *nm |
